State Tree Security

Algorithm

State Tree Security, within cryptocurrency and derivatives, represents a cryptographic commitment to a Merkle tree’s root, enabling succinct verification of data integrity without revealing the underlying dataset. This technique is crucial for layer-2 scaling solutions, particularly zero-knowledge rollups, where off-chain computation necessitates proof of correctness to the main chain. Efficient algorithms for state tree construction and updates are paramount for minimizing gas costs and maximizing throughput in these systems, directly impacting the scalability of decentralized applications. The selection of a specific algorithm influences both the computational complexity and the security assumptions underpinning the entire system, demanding careful consideration of trade-offs.